What Is an IP Address?
Every device connected to the internet needs an identifier. That identifier is called an IP address.
Think about mailing a package. Without an address, the package would never reach its destination. In the same way, internet traffic needs a destination.
IP addresses make that possible.
There are two major types of IP addresses:
- IPv4 addresses
- IPv6 addresses
The sequence 203.160.175. 158 follows the IPv4 format. IPv4 addresses contain four groups of numbers separated by periods.
Examples include:
- 192.168.1.1
- 8.8.8.8
- 203.160.175.158
These numbers allow devices to locate one another across networks.
Understanding Port Numbers
Many people know about IP addresses but overlook ports.
Ports help organize communication. A single computer may run several services at the same time. Each service listens through a different port.
Common examples include:
- Port 80 for standard web traffic
- Port 443 for secure HTTPS connections
- Port 25 for email transmission
- Port 21 for FTP services
In the case of 203.160.175.158. 14001, the number 14001 may indicate a custom service. Organizations often use higher port numbers for internal applications, gaming servers, monitoring tools, or specialized software.
